コード例 #1
0
        public ActionResult DeleteConfirmed(int id)
        {
            Logdetail logdetail = db.Logdetail.Find(id);

            db.Logdetail.Remove(logdetail);
            db.SaveChanges();
            return(RedirectToAction("Index"));
        }
コード例 #2
0
 public ActionResult Edit([Bind(Include = "id,busId,code,date,url,postData,postType,returnData,result,description,mark")] Logdetail logdetail)
 {
     if (ModelState.IsValid)
     {
         db.Entry(logdetail).State = EntityState.Modified;
         db.SaveChanges();
         return(RedirectToAction("Index"));
     }
     return(View(logdetail));
 }
コード例 #3
0
        public ActionResult Create([Bind(Include = "id,busId,code,date,url,postData,postType,returnData,result,description,mark")] Logdetail logdetail)
        {
            if (ModelState.IsValid)
            {
                db.Logdetail.Add(logdetail);
                db.SaveChanges();
                return(RedirectToAction("Index"));
            }

            return(View(logdetail));
        }
コード例 #4
0
ファイル: HomeController.cs プロジェクト: mjkq/LJXMES
        public ActionResult Index()
        {
            QHTEntities            db            = new QHTEntities();
            List <BusinessMdel>    lbusinessMdel = new List <BusinessMdel>();
            List <Models.Business> buslist       = db.Business.ToList();

            buslist.ForEach(a =>
            {
                Logdetail log = db.Logdetail.Where(l => l.busId == a.ID).OrderByDescending(l => l.date).FirstOrDefault();
                Count count   = db.Count.Where(c => c.BusId == a.ID).FirstOrDefault();
                if (log == null)
                {
                    log = new Logdetail()
                    {
                        id          = 0,
                        busId       = a.ID,
                        code        = string.Empty,
                        date        = string.Empty,
                        description = string.Empty,
                        mark        = string.Empty,
                        postData    = string.Empty,
                        postType    = string.Empty,
                        result      = string.Empty,
                        returnData  = string.Empty,
                        url         = string.Empty
                    };
                }
                if (count == null)
                {
                    count = new Count()
                    {
                        id        = 0,
                        BusId     = a.ID,
                        failcount = 0,
                        failsum   = 0,
                        lattime   = null,
                        succount  = 0,
                        sucsum    = 0
                    };
                }
                BusinessMdel businessMdel = new BusinessMdel()
                {
                    business = a,
                    count    = count,
                    log      = log
                };
                lbusinessMdel.Add(businessMdel);
            });
            TimeAPI.Models.BusinessMdellist businessMdellist = new BusinessMdellist();
            businessMdellist.busiMoList = lbusinessMdel;
            return(View(businessMdellist));
        }
コード例 #5
0
        // GET: Logdetails/Edit/5
        public ActionResult Edit(int?id)
        {
            if (id == null)
            {
                return(new HttpStatusCodeResult(HttpStatusCode.BadRequest));
            }
            Logdetail logdetail = db.Logdetail.Find(id);

            if (logdetail == null)
            {
                return(HttpNotFound());
            }
            return(View(logdetail));
        }